Malawi police arrest 40 in Lilongwe’s botched anti-judiciary protests

1 Min Read

LILONGWE-(MaraviPost)-About 40 people are in police custody for insisting to continue holding anti-judiciary protests in the capital, Lilongwe despite a court injunction restraining them.

Lilongwe Police spokesperson, Hastings Chigalu has confirmed the development on Wednesday, July 20, 2022 afternoon.

Chigalu disclosed that the suspects have charged the suspects with contempt of court and unlawful assembly.

Lilongwe protests stopped

Some of the notable faces arrested including Kingsley Mpaso, Phunziro Mvula, Billy Banda, Jonathan Phiri, Victor Nyenyeliwa, Harale Aubrey, Edward Kambenje and Chimwemwe Mphepo.

Meanwhile, Chigalu has dismissed reports that a police officer has been killed during the protests.
